Great NAPA for my needs!!! Got to the region just to find out my RV battery had died. Well the local NAPA had me covered. Plenty in stock as they know morons like me will head out hours from home without testing their system. After paying a reasonable price for a good quality battery I was on my way. They even gave me a couple recommendations for sandwich shops and other local cuisine. 3 thumbs up!

This place not really the best. I ordered car battery, they had 1 on stock they held it for me then claimed they sold it. It was a good price at $130 with installation as well with a swap out. I was all set to buy it they sold it but they got it in 3 days later, but here's the catch, they couldn't get the $130 battery got a much more expensive one at $171, claimed it was better. I needed a battery, mine wouldn't start always needed a jump. They still installed it, only reason I still got it but they found a way to raise the price about 30%. Good place if you don't mind price games. I'll give them 2 stars cause they did install it. Iam gonna be very cautious with all future car accessories I buy here. I was also promised 20% on my $100 purchase but was later told its an online rebate that you have to apply for. Always a catch. I may shop here again but with extreme caution.
